Spam: Why am I receiving spam for random accounts?
If you're receiving spam sent to random names on your domain (john@domain.com, palantine@domain.com, santa@domain.com etc.) - it's because you have a "catch-all"-alias defined.

The "catch-all" alias, is a special alias for "mails that are not defined".

You can turn it off from the site owner panel:
-------------------------------------------
1: Login to the site owner panel.
2: Click "ALIAS/DELIVERY" in the left menu.
3: Delete the "Catch-all" alias.
-------------------------------------------

Just note that when you delete the "catch-all" alias, you will only receive mails for the accounts that you've defined.
